At every stage of dealing with Corvette seats, the operation was really quite simple and straight-forward (barring putting leather covers on foam, which i've never actually done).

Your post is a little vague, here's why. I'm assuming you've purchased 4 seat sections; 2 bottoms and 2 backs. Leather covering the foam. If this is the case, then the sales person is correct in his/her simplifying the solution. Indeed the seats clip right into the seat frame.

If you are saying that you've purchased the entire seat frame AND cushions, then that is a bit different. You'd have to take out the old seats first but unclipping the leather cushions and then using a socket wrench to unbolt the seatframes (which are bolted to the floor with 4 bolts each).

If those 4 bolts on the floor are rusted you are in for a hell of a wrestling match.
